How they compare
Slovenia currently reports 140,952 1000 USD against 130,782 1000 USD in Finland, a difference of 10,170 1000 USD.
That makes Slovenia's figure about 1.1 times Finland's.
The two have swapped places 3 times across 33 shared years of data; in 1992 it was Finland ahead.
Finland ranks 59th and Slovenia ranks 57th of 236 countries.
Finland has averaged higher in every one of the 4 decades both report.

About this data
The database contains data on the production and trade in roundwood and in primary wood and paper products for all countries and territories in the world.The main types of primary forest products included in this database are roundwood, sawnwood, wood-based panels, pulp, and paper and paperboard. These products are detailed further and defined in the Joint Forest Sector Questionnaire (JFSQ) (https://www.fao.org/statistics/data-collection/forestry/en). The database contains details of the following topics: - roundwood removals (production) by coniferous and non-coniferous wood and assortments, - production and trade in industrial roundwood, sawnwood, wood-based panels, wood charcoal, pulp, paper and paperboard, and other products.
